Condensation occurs when the temperature drops, creating a vacuum that can draw moist air past seals. We prevent this by employing high-quality silicone double-gaskets and integrating hydrophobic, vapor-permeable breathing valves (such as Gore valves). These components equalize internal and external pressure while blocking liquid water entry.
For pedestrian areas, an IK08 rating is typically sufficient. However, for driveways, parking lots, and urban areas with light vehicle traffic, fixtures must carry an IK10 impact rating and a static load-bearing capacity of at least 2,000 kg to 5,000 kg. Our premium heavy-duty options are built with thick die-cast aluminum and heavy tempered glass to meet these requirements.
Stainless steel 316L contains 2-3% molybdenum, which significantly improves resistance to chloride-induced corrosion and pitting. This is essential for coastal areas, regions that use winter de-icing salts, and sites where soil fertilizers can cause accelerated chemical corrosion.
Even with an IP67 or IP68 rating, inground lights should not sit in standing water indefinitely. Installers must lay a drainage gravel layer (typically 20-30 cm deep) beneath the outer installation sleeve. This allows rainwater to drain away quickly, protecting the wire connections and gaskets from prolonged water immersion.
